There are many types of sports marketing jobs, including those with professional sports teams, at sports arenas or for sporting goods companies. You may work as a market researcher, a public relations specialist, or a marketing manager within the sports field. A sports marketing manager’s overall goals are to help drive profit and protect and promote their employer’s brand. To achieve this, sports marketing managers develop and execute multifaceted marketing campaigns and manage marketing staff.

May 23, 2023 · In the sports world, marketing managers usually work in branding, managing the image of a team or organization, enhancing fan interest and involvement, coordinating events, and improving revenue streams. To excel in this field, marketing managers need creativity and analytical and interpersonal skills to help them create and execute cohesive ...
